Sir, My son got 88.9 percentile in JEE mains 2025. with OBC NCL , can he get CSE in GOOD NIT or IIIT hyd or kindly suggest good colleges for AI in HYD

Ans: Pallavi Madam, even though your Son is classified as OBC-NCL, obtaining a CSE from one of the top NITs may prove to be somewhat challenging. I recommend that you review the opening and closing ranks for the CSE branch of the JoSAA from the previous year (2024) for NITs, IIITs, or GFTIs to obtain a general understanding of your son's eligibility based on your son's percentile and category. Based on the data available, select a few institutes that will be beneficial to you during the JoSAA Counseling Process. Watch one of the EduJob360 Videos on 'JoSAA Counselling Process' if time permits, in order to gain a comprehensive understanding of the process. Additionally, please advise your son to to improve his JEE-Main score during the April session by strategically and intelligently preparing for the exam. It is also advisable to have a Plan B and Plan C in place by taking 2-3 additional entrance exams, such as APEAPCET and TSEAPCET, after verifying your son's eligibility in your home state. Additionally, you may consider enrolling in COMEDK as a potential option for admission to institutions in Karnataka, provided that you can afford it. All the Best for Your Prosperous Future.
